Switzerland confirms participation in Eurovision 2027

Swiss national broadcaster SRG-SSR has confirmed its participation in the Eurovision Song Contest 2027 taking place in Bulgaria next May. Furthermore, the broadcaster has revealed details of its upcoming internal selection plans.

Switzerland have begun their search for the act who represent them in Bulgaria at the Eurovision Song Contest 2027 next May. The song submission window opens August 20 10am (CEST) and September 7 closes at 23:00 (CEST). All interested artists and songwriters may submit up to five entries.

This year will see new adaptions to the internal selection process. An international and national panel of experts will work in tandem with a Eurovision fan jury to review the submitted entries. In line with the current EBU jury structure, this phase of the internal selection will consist of younger panelists. In addition, the process will be supported by AI.

“Our goal remains unchanged. We want to find songs and artists that convince internationally and at the same time fit authentically with Switzerland. To this end, we are continuously developing our processes – based on our experience, with new ideas and modern instruments.”

Yves Schifferle, (Switzerland HoD)

SRG SSR will be holding two songwriting camps. One will primarily focus on the upcoming Eurovision in Bulgaria next year. Meanwhile the second camp will be an opportunity for local and international talent to focus on international music markets.

Since introducing this format of internal selection, Switzerland has achieved six consecutive qualifications from 2019 to 2025, including three top 5 results. Of course, this culminated with victory in Malmö for the captivating performance by Nemo and their winning entry, ‘The Code’. Earning Switzerland their third victory in total and first win since 1988.
